Output 4335dfbcdc33bcb86aa883e23f7abd84ee0368220b063df38b53627a4baaf03e:68

value
17691887
script pubkey
OP_0 OP_PUSHBYTES_20 379e168eb79d002556ec887403edae9177d5e83f
address
ltc1qx70pdr4hn5qz24hv3p6q8mdwj9mat6pl0s4t0c
transaction
4335dfbcdc33bcb86aa883e23f7abd84ee0368220b063df38b53627a4baaf03e
spent
true